diff --git a/.env.appStore.example b/.env.appStore.example index cec38afb9a4017..0ae63917131ec8 100644 --- a/.env.appStore.example +++ b/.env.appStore.example @@ -141,4 +141,4 @@ REVERT_API_URL=https://api.revert.dev/ # - Huddle01 # Used for the huddle01 integration -HUDDLE01_API_TOKEN= +HUDDLE01_API_TOKEN= \ No newline at end of file diff --git a/packages/features/ee/workflows/components/WorkflowStepContainer.tsx b/packages/features/ee/workflows/components/WorkflowStepContainer.tsx index e4d62c8ba37ae7..7090be1a5c34b8 100644 --- a/packages/features/ee/workflows/components/WorkflowStepContainer.tsx +++ b/packages/features/ee/workflows/components/WorkflowStepContainer.tsx @@ -132,7 +132,12 @@ export default function WorkflowStepContainer(props: WorkflowStepProps) { const { data: actionOptions } = trpc.viewer.workflows.getWorkflowActionOptions.useQuery(); const triggerOptions = getWorkflowTriggerOptions(t); - const templateOptions = getWorkflowTemplateOptions(t, step?.action, hasActiveTeamPlan); + let templateOptions = getWorkflowTemplateOptions(t, step?.action, hasActiveTeamPlan); + if (hasActiveTeamPlan === false) { + templateOptions = templateOptions.map((option) => + option.value === WorkflowTemplates.RATING ? { ...option, needsTeamsUpgrade: true } : option + ); + } if (step && form.getValues(`steps.${step.stepNumber - 1}.template`) === WorkflowTemplates.REMINDER) { if (!form.getValues(`steps.${step.stepNumber - 1}.reminderBody`)) {